Date Night: TBLS Kitchen Studio in Hong Kong

PJ and I love staying (and saving! hehe) at home, so we hardly go out on dinner dates. But when we do go on dates, we go ALL OUT. “Love, let’s go on a date for our anniv!” “Sure, where do you want?” “Hong Kong!” “Game!”

Haha, just kidding. This is so NOT a last minute trip. In fact, the reason we’re here is because of elcheapo piso-fares, purchased months and months ago. Got our roundtrip tickets for P3k only! But those savings were offset by one unique dining experience, which is how we celebrated our 4th year together (including a year and eight months married!).

Private kitchens have (ironically) gained much popularity in Hong Kong. Chefs open up shop in discreet residential buildings, and one can experience dining a multi-course set menu at the ‘chef’s table’ next to an open kitchen.   Each course is introduced by the chef himself. Reservations are always required, as there are limited seats. In this particular one we went to, TBLS, there were only about 14 seats total. And on a Monday night, the place was packed.

We took the Mid-levels escalator to Hollywood Road, and found #31. There is a password given upon reservation, and you use that to enter the building.
